How do I calibrate my ThermoPop for candy making?

Calibrating a ThermoPop for candy making involves ensuring that its temperature readings are accurate and reliable. One common method of calibration is the ice bath test, where the thermometer is submerged in a mixture of ice and water, and its reading is compared to the known temperature of 32°F (0°C). If the reading deviates from this temperature, adjustments can be made according to the device’s calibration instructions.

Calibration is a crucial step in using a ThermoPop for candy making because the accuracy of the temperature readings directly affects the quality of the final product. Incorrect temperatures can lead to candies that are too hard, too soft, or that have an undesirable texture. By calibrating the ThermoPop, candy makers can trust the temperature readings, making it easier to reproduce consistent results and adjust recipes as needed. Regular calibration checks are also recommended to ensure that the thermometer remains accurate over time.

How do I maintain and store my ThermoPop to ensure longevity?

To ensure the longevity of a ThermoPop, it’s essential to maintain and store it properly. After each use, the thermometer should be cleaned with soap and water, and any food residue should be removed to prevent bacterial growth. The device should also be dried thoroughly to prevent water spots or damage to the electronics. Regular calibration checks are recommended to ensure that the thermometer remains accurate over time.

Proper storage is also crucial for maintaining the ThermoPop’s functionality. It should be kept in a dry place, away from extreme temperatures, and protected from physical damage. The original storage case or a similar protective cover can be used to store the ThermoPop when not in use. By following these maintenance and storage guidelines, candy makers and cooks can extend the life of their ThermoPop, ensuring it continues to provide accurate temperature readings for many uses. Regular maintenance also helps in identifying any potential issues early, allowing for prompt repair or replacement if necessary.
